Location Settings

Your phone is equipped with a Location feature for use
in connection with location-based services.

The Location feature allows the network to detect your
position. Turning Location off will hide your location
from everyone except 911.

To enable your phone’s Location feature:

1.

Press

Menu > Settings > More... > Location

. (The

Location disclaimer will be displayed.)

2.

Read the disclaimer and press

.

3.

Select

On

or

Off

and press

.

When the Location feature is on, your phone’s standby
screen will display the

icon. When Location is

turned off, the

icon will be displayed.

Messaging Settings

Staying connected to your friends and family has never
been easier. With your phone’s advanced messaging
capabilities, you can send and receive many different
kinds of text messages without placing a voice call.
(For more information, see “Accessing Messaging” on
page 167.)

Messaging settings make text messaging easier by
letting you decide how you would like to be notified of
new messages, create a signature with each sent
message, and create your own preset messages.

Note

Turning Location on will allow the network to detect
your position using GPS technology, making some
Sprint applications and services easier to use.
Turning Location off will disable the GPS location
function for all purposes except 911, but will not hide
your general location based on the cell site serving
your call. No application or service may use your
location without your request or permission.

GPS-enhanced 911 is not available in all areas.
